Lexington, S.C. – The teams at Strike King and Lew’s are excited to announce the return of this fan favorite tournament series, formatted for family-friendly competition and designed for anglers of all ages and skill levels. 2022 will be bigger and better than ever featuring more tournaments, bigger payouts and greater opportunities to win.
“Last year we welcomed over 600 competitors to the Strike King Big Bass Challenge weigh-ins and gave away over $40,000 in awards and prizes. We are gearing up for even more in 2022,” announced Strike King Vice President of Marketing Jason McKee. “Whether you have never fished a tournament or you are a local weekend hero, find the Big Bass Challenge near you and come join the fun!”

The excitement is not just on the water and at the weigh-in. The mandatory Rules Briefing the night prior to the competition day at each event will provide attendees with an opportunity to hear from Strike King and Lew’s pro anglers and legends of the sport, as well as enter to win great prizes. Additionally, the first 100 anglers to register for each event will receive a Strike King gift card valued at $50, available for pick-up at the Rules Briefing.
The 2022 line-up is as follows:
Lake Toho, Fla. – January 30th
Lake Cumberland, Ken. – March 27th
Kentucky Lake, Tenn. – April 3rd
Lake Erie, Ohio – April 24th
Lake Murray, S.C. – May 15th
Table Rock Lake, Mo. – June 11th
